Google's head of public policy in India, Sreenivasa Reddy, has reportedly quit.

Reddy’s resignation is the second departure for the company from the public policy position in over two years.

Reddy joined Google in September 2023. He was earlier with Microsoft and Apple.

Media reports quoted an internal memo at Google saying that Iarla Flynn, policy head for northern Europe, will serve as the interim policy lead for India.

"India is a crucial market for Google, and we are deeply committed to its success," the memo reportedly stated.
